Steel Intern Scholarships

Scholarship is open to students enrolled full-time in a four-year undergraduate program at an accredited North American university. Applicant must be majoring in engineering/engineering technology majors and have at least a 2.5 GPA.

 

Qualifying Criteria for Scholarships

  • Students majoring in engineering, engineering technology, computer science, data science, safety or industrial hygiene programs
  • Applications will be accepted from university freshmen, sophomore and junior applicants, and university seniors planning to attend graduate school.
  • Applicant must be enrolled full-time in a four-year undergraduate (minimum of 12 credits) or graduate program (minimum of 8 credits) at an accredited North American university. An applicant working full-time does not qualify.
  • Applicant should have a minimum cumulative GPA of 2.5 on a 4.0 scale.
  • Application, essay and recommendation letter should express a strong interest in the iron and steel industry.
  • ​Applicant must be a citizen of an USMCA country (USA, Canada, Mexico)
  • Applicant must be willing and able to relocate for the summer internship.
